AFBytes Brief

Qualcomm's Snapdragon C chip is positioned to compete in the Windows laptop segment at around $300 price points after Apple's MacBook Neo release.

Why this matters

Lower-cost Windows laptops could affect consumer electronics spending and job markets in hardware manufacturing.
